I am providing a report on the extradition convoy to Liberty, executed 28th March 836, 20:00 UTC.
The HMPS Tayloe took on deportees from the Brook House Holding Facility on Planet New London, then moved to Kensington Shipping Platform to rendezvous with a pair of Bamburgh Lifters that had been detailed to depart alongside. We were scheduled to meet a Liberty Navy guard detail in the Independent Worlds, then proceed at best speed to Planet Houston.
Upon reaching Kensington, we noted the junction was occupied by four "Expendables" vessels (flagged [EX]-). Among them was the [EX]-Grenzjaeger, who currently has an outstanding BOLO for attempted murder and piracy. Those present included:
[EX]-Grenzjaeger, Conference Zoner gunboat.
[EX]-Staehlerne_adler, Conference Zoner gunboat.
[EX]-Vektor, Vector Starfliers freighter.
[EX]-Schlachter, Falchion Kress fighter.
Evidentiary logs are appended below, however several main conclusions can be drawn from the questioning.
The captain of the Grenzjaeger is Reinald von Glistenstein, a native of Frankfurt, Rheinland.
Von Glistenstein claims to be an escort pilot and mercenary working for The Expendables.
He claims to work for the highest bigger, indicating the October incident was likely on behalf of a presently unknown employer.
He is solely responsible for the operation of the Grenzjaeger, and has not permitted others to control the vessel.
He indicates he has served the organisation for an extended period of time, likely predating the October incident.
He is a subordinate of an individual referred to as "Sparrow", who pilots the [EX]-Vektor.
Regrettably we were not configured to make an arrest, particularly given the sensitive nature of our passengers. Due to this, and the risk of unacceptable civilian collateral damage from a firefight, we elected not to press charges and departed. Based on the gathered intelligence so far, it is my recommendation that an arrest warrant is executed at the soonest opportunity.
